Product Description

The ABB Bailey IMCKN02 clock network module is a critical time synchronization component in the Bailey INFI 90 distributed control system (DCS) . Designed to manage and distribute a consistent and synchronized time reference across multiple controllers and processors, it ensures precise coordination between various automation functions in complex industrial environments.

The IMCKN02 plays a central role in aligning time-stamped events, recording the order of events, and enabling real-time control operations. By maintaining unified clock data throughout the system, it improves process diagnostics, increases reporting accuracy, and supports deterministic control behavior, especially in large-scale or safety-critical applications.

Technical Specifications

scope detail
Product Name IMCKN02
Manufacturer ABB (Bailey Controls)
Module Type Clock network module
System compatibility INFI 90 Distributed Control System
Main Features Synchronize system clocks across multiple modules/processors
Input signal External time reference (optional), internal oscillator
Output Clock pulse, time synchronization signal
Communication Protocol INFI-NET or local timing bus
Time accuracy ±1 ms (internal), higher accuracy with external synchronization
Power supply voltage 24 VDC (connected through backplane)
Status indicator LED indicators for signal activity, sync status
Operating Temperature 0°C to +60°C
Storage Temperature -40°C to +85°C
Relative Humidity 5% to 95%, non-condensing
Mounting Method Standard Bailey rack mount
Failover Handling Internal oscillator maintains basic timing during sync loss
Material Coated industrial-grade PCB with metal faceplate
Certifications CE, UL, CSA (when installed in certified system)
Dimensions (W×H×D) 200 x 150 x 50 mm
Weight 1.2 kg

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)

  1. Q: What is the core function of the IMCKN02 Clock Network Module?

    A: It synchronizes internal clocks across all INFI 90 controllers and processors to ensure consistent time-stamping and coordinated operations.

  2. Q: Does the module support external time references like GPS?

    A: While the IMCKN02 primarily uses its internal oscillator, it can be interfaced with an external sync source through system configuration.

  3. Q: What happens if the external time signal is lost?

    A: The module switches to its internal oscillator, maintaining basic clock functions without halting the system.

  4. Q: How is the IMCKN02 installed?

    A: It is mounted in a standard ABB Bailey INFI 90 rack and connects via the system backplane.

  5. Q: Can the module synchronize across multiple remote stations?

    A: Yes, when combined with INFI-NET communication, it supports wide-area time sync across remote nodes.

  6. Q: Is the IMCKN02 hot-swappable?

    A: No, power should be removed before installation or replacement to avoid damage.

  7. Q: How do you know the time sync is working correctly?

    A: LED indicators on the module show sync status, and system logs confirm time alignment.

  8. Q: Can this module be used in safety instrumented systems?

    A: It is suitable for use in support systems where accurate time coordination is required, but safety classification depends on system integration.

  9. Q: What is the sync accuracy of the internal oscillator?

    A: It typically maintains an accuracy within ±1 millisecond, sufficient for most industrial applications.

  10. Q: Is periodic calibration required for the IMCKN02?

    A: Generally, no calibration is needed unless specified by site-specific reliability protocols or in the presence of significant drift over time.
